Ken was born in Chicago, IL and later moved to Holland Michigan with his parents Phil and Evelyn Strengholt. He graduated from Holland High School and attended Hope College. He married Barbara (Barbie) Van Huis and were married for 71 years. Ken serviced in the National Guard. He was a member of Central Park Reformed Church where he served as a Deacon, went on mission trips and many other things to serve the Lord. Ken worked at Dr. Pepper Snapple Group (Brooks Producer), for over 60 years. Ken was known for his sense of humor and would often joke that he had so much energy that “Consumers Energy wanted to buy him”. Ken loved baseball, football, and playing golf. He also loved spending time in Florida, and riding bikes with Barbie. Ken’s faith in the Lord and his love of family were very important to him.
